Originally posted by TIB1018B:
Yup, it was SBST's demonstrator. It got the same engine sound with the Tibs' bendies.First started off with ARBP service 195 in 1998, after which it landed in BNDEP and deployed on services 18 and 290. The bus was then sold off to New Zealand somewhere in 2006 together with SBS998Y (Volvo MK4 bendy).
